Define on-topic vs off-topic explicitly, perhaps with examples
I know the repository is titled "Compiler Jobs" and the README says "compiler, language and runtime teams", but it's a little unclear to me where exactly the line is drawn. Here are some examples:
- Are debugger engineer (e.g. Replay) openings on-topic? I see there is one mention of LLDB in the doc.
- Are code intelligence (e.g. Sourcegraph has compiler-based code search) openings on-topic?
It would be helpful to have some explicit wording with examples on what kinds of openings are on-topic and off-topic.
Yeah, this is for sure something I struggled with. It's hard to document the bounds directly, as they're gut-driven, but the project would certainly benefit from me writing down some guidelines.
To your examples:
- Thus far I've kept Replay out: my understanding of the project is that the runtime there work is adjacent, and so I've not listed them.
- For SourceGraph, I'd be inclined to include them.
One of the ways I filter candidates is if I find job postings that look aligned; so if I saw a SourceGraph posting that was aligned, it would help push them over the edge.